TermSet.Move método
Move o atual TermSet em um objeto de diferentes TermGroup ,
Namespace: Microsoft.SharePoint.Client.Taxonomy
Assemblies: Microsoft.SharePoint.Client.Taxonomy.Silverlight (em Microsoft.SharePoint.Client.Taxonomy.Silverlight.dll); Microsoft.SharePoint.Client.Taxonomy.Phone (em Microsoft.SharePoint.Client.Taxonomy.Phone.dll) Microsoft.SharePoint.Client.Taxonomy (em Microsoft.SharePoint.Client.Taxonomy.dll)
Sintaxe
'Declaração
Public Sub Move ( _
targetGroup As TermGroup _
)
'Uso
Dim instance As TermSet
Dim targetGroup As TermGroup
instance.Move(targetGroup)
public void Move(
TermGroup targetGroup
)
Parâmetros
targetGroup
Tipo: Microsoft.SharePoint.Client.Taxonomy.TermGroupO Group no qual o atual TermSet deve ser movido
Exceções
Exceção | Condição |
---|---|
UnauthorizedAccessException | O usuário atual tem permissões suficientes para executar essa operação. |
ArgumentNullException | O targetGroup não deve ser uma referência nula (Nothing no Visual Basic) |
TermStoreOperationException | Não é permitido mover um sistema TermSet . |
TermStoreOperationException | Não é permitido mover um TermSet para o sistema Group . |
TermStoreOperationException | nomes de TermSet devem ser exclusivos dentro de um Group. |
TermStoreOperationException | Esta operação é inválida nos termos de Orphaned TermSet. A operação falhou. |
Comentários
Move o atual TermSet e todos os seus objetos de Term filho do atual TermGroup para o destino TermGroup. Mover não é permitida em qualquer objectssuch de TermSet do sistema como a de palavras-chave TermSet ou o Orphaned TermSet. Movendo um TermSet para o sistema TermGroup também não é permitida. O usuário atual deve ter permissão de TaxonomyRights.Edit no grupo TermSet e no targetGroup para usar esse método. Chame o método CommitAll() para salvar essa alteração no banco de dados.